Alaska Extended Forecast Discussion NWS Weather Prediction Center College Park MD 729 PM EDT Thu Jul 30 2020 Valid 12Z Mon Aug 03 2020 - 12Z Fri Aug 07 2020 ...Guidance Evaluation... The WPC Alaskan medium range product suite was mainly derived from a composite blend of well clustered guidance from the 12 UTC GFS/ECMWF/UKMET/Canadian models day 4/Monday. This solution is also well supported by ensembles. Prefer to quickly transition to a composite of 12 UTC GEFS/NAEFS/ECMWF ensemble mean solutions and the 19 UTC National Blend of Models days 5-8 (Tuesday-next Friday) amid growing forecast spread. ...Weather Highlights/Threats and Predictability... A deep low slated to reach Bristol Bay and the Alaskan Peninsula/Southwest Alaska by Monday/ will have closed upper low/trough support and a strong model forecast signal. System energy will transfer downstream into the northern Gulf of Alaska into Tuesday/Wednesday and gradually fill, but enhanced wrapping moisture and rain should spread earnestly over the region into southern and southeast Alaska in less certain flow. Upstream in this storm track, a second low on the heels of the lead system may develop and work into the Southern Bering Sea/Aleutians by midweek. WPC progs show a relatively modest low due to uncertainty, but potential trough support aloft in this stream and any phasing with northern stream trough energy dug through the Bering Sea could favor stronger deepening. This low may progress into Bristol Bay and the Alaskan Peninsula/Southwest Alaska by next Thursday, then emerge into the again unsettled northern Gulf of Alaska waters into next Friday. This system also offers some potential for rainfall over southern and southeast Alaska.
